How to Fix Escape If You Can Game Server Connection Problems:
- Reset Winsock:
- Press » Search bar » and type CMD. Now, Right-click Command Prompt when it comes up as a result and select Run as administrator.
In Command Prompt, type 'netsh winsock reset' and hit Enter (on your keyboard).
Now, Restart your computer and Launch Escape If You Can and check if the issue persists.

ABOUT THE GAME
Quick and easy, little game.
You have to escape in a given time and for this you have to find and switch switches and get over some impediments, for example poisonous liquid and drops and other moving dangers. The switches' places are changing from game to game, so you can play with game multiple times. The impediments can decrease your health and can kill you.
It's a bit mixture of a maze game and the first level is a little bit of platformer game.
